Abstract

In a mailing system for franking a postage indicium serving as a proof of postage, postal data including the postage needs to be communicated through such an indicium. Illustratively, the postal data is categorized into (a) invariable postal data, e.g., a device ID identifying the mailing system, which is unaffected by a franking transaction, and (b) variable postal data, e.g., the postage, which may change from one franking transaction to another. To avoid latency of the franking operation, the invariable postal data is preset for initial printing of the postage indicium, and the variable postal data is determined and set for printing in real time. In printing the postage indicium the invariable postal data and the variable postal data are presented in that order in one or more symbols.

Claims

exact text as granted — not AI-modified
1 . Apparatus for processing a plurality of postal data elements, a first one of the plurality of postal data elements being a function of at least a second one of the plurality of postal data elements, the apparatus comprising: 
 a processor for arranging the plurality of postal data elements in an order where the second postal data element precedes the first postal data element; and    an output for providing a representation representing the plurality of postal data elements in the arranged order.
